How to Install cl-pg software package in Ubuntu 12.04 LTS (Precise Pangolin)

cl-pg software package provides Common Lisp library that provides a socket level postgresql interface, you can install in your Ubuntu 12.04 LTS (Precise Pangolin) by running the commands given below on the terminal,

$ sudo apt-get update
$ sudo apt-get install cl-pg 

cl-pg is installed in your system.

Make ensure the cl-pg package were installed using the commands given below,

$ sudo dpkg-query -l | grep cl-pg *

You will get with cl-pg package name, version, architecture and description in a table
